Can I claim Quebec income tax from the moment I arrived in British-Columbia? If so Where and how?
I was transferred within the same company but they forgot to cancel my Quebec income tax deduction.

Credits and deductions
You are limited to the credits offered by the province where you reside now. Credits from your former province of residence are no longer available to you.
You can only file one provincial tax return per year based on your place of residence for December 31st. On the plus side your tax liability may be lower in the new province.
Under the "Setting Up" area of Turbo Tax, select "Profile" and make sure to indicate in the section "did you work" that you have the Releve 1 for QC. Then Turbo Tax will let you enter the information for both slips, T4 & R1.
